Take in Palma from street level to skyline without having to plan a single route. This open-top hop-on hop-off bus tour runs on a 24-hour ticket validity, with an 8-language audio guide that keeps the city’s story in your ears as the scenery changes. Hop off for snacks and stalls at Plaza del Mercado, stretch your legs on La Rambla boulevard, then ride along the the bay at Paseo Marítimo (Els Molins) before heading up to Castell de Bellver hilltop Castle for panoramic views. Cross Plaza de España for city hub views

Get off at Plaza de España to see Palma’s main transport hub up close. This area serves as a gateway to the city, featuring the city park, Parque de las Estaciones, restaurants, and a famous statue of King Jaume I. Take a photo, then re-board the bus for a wider top-deck view as the loop heads toward the next neighborhoods.
